Dual-Resistant PVC Conveyor Rollers
Definition & Composition:
Dual-Resistant PVC Rollers are a type of belt conveyor idler composed of three main parts: a PVC roller shell with anti-static and flame-retardant properties, a central shaft, and bearing assemblies.
Performance Characteristics:
-
Excellent Dual-Resistant Properties: Through the addition of specialized flame retardants and anti-static agents, the rollers possess excellent flame retardancy and anti-static performance. They can operate stably in environments ranging from -40°C to 80°C.
-
High Wear Resistance: Manufactured using modified materials with a low wear coefficient, they prevent material adhesion and buildup. This can extend belt service life by 1 to 2 times.
-
Superior Corrosion Resistance: Their corrosion resistance is over 10 times greater than that of steel rollers, making them suitable for damp, watery, dusty, and muddy environments with pollutants.
-
Effective Sealing: Feature waterproof, dustproof, and anti-gas corrosion sealing, significantly extending the service life of the internal bearings.
-
Lightweight: Weigh approximately 1/3 less than equivalent metal rollers, facilitating easier handling and installation, thereby reducing worker fatigue.
-
Noise Reduction & Eco-Friendly: The thermoplastic material has vibration-dampening properties, which reduces contact noise between the belt fastener and the roller shell, contributing to a more environmentally friendly and quieter workplace.
Application:
Dual-Resistant PVC Roller Tubes are primarily used in conveyor systems across industries such as mining, chemical processing, food processing, and docks/ports, ensuring safe operation and extending equipment service life.
